Skip to content

Commit 1025999

Browse files
committed
fix: Verifica por cantidad de resultados que trae el script para mostrar
1 parent 3b2b27b commit 1025999

1 file changed

Lines changed: 12 additions & 4 deletions

File tree

WebLab/Derivaciones/Derivados2.aspx.cs

Lines changed: 12 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-239,11 +239,19 @@ private void verificaResultados(string str_condicion)
239239

240240
if (dt.Rows.Count > 0)
241241
{
242-
if (Request["tipo"] == "informe")
243-
Response.Redirect("InformeList3.aspx?Parametros=" + str_condicion + "&Estado=" + rdbEstado.SelectedValue + "&Destino=" + ddlEfector.SelectedValue + "&Tipo=Alta" , false);
242+
if(dt.Rows.Count <= 5000)
243+
{
244+
if (Request["tipo"] == "informe")
245+
Response.Redirect("InformeList3.aspx?Parametros=" + str_condicion + "&Estado=" + rdbEstado.SelectedValue + "&Destino=" + ddlEfector.SelectedValue + "&Tipo=Alta", false);
246+
else
247+
if (Request["tipo"] == "resultado")
248+
Response.Redirect("../Derivaciones/ResultadoEdit.aspx?Parametros=" + str_condicion, false);
249+
}
244250
else
245-
if (Request["tipo"] == "resultado")
246-
Response.Redirect("../Derivaciones/ResultadoEdit.aspx?Parametros=" + str_condicion, false);
251+
{
252+
cvBotonBuscar.IsValid = false;
253+
cvBotonBuscar.ErrorMessage = "La búsqueda ha superado el límite de procesamiento para la operación que desea realizar. Acote los filtros de búsqueda. Si cree que este mensaje es un error, póngase en contacto con el soporte del SIL.";
254+
}
247255

248256
}
249257
else

0 commit comments

Comments
 (0)